Re: BUY YOUR OWN WORKS, THANKS TO OUR GOVERNMENT!!!

Watch the video, it seems to know more about it than I or Snowstorm do at least. He says you have a form of "passive" copyright protection, in that I presume you might be able to enforce it in courts if you can prove that your creative work has in fact been stolen. Registering it under the Copyright Act only gives you definitive statutory rights to damages, but this Orphan Works Act seems to mean that unless you register it, you have zero protection.

Re: BUY YOUR OWN WORKS, THANKS TO OUR GOVERNMENT!!!

That's precisely the point though - if you have "passive copyright" on something, and someone else tries to copyright it as their work, right now you are legally capable (not necessarily practically capable subject to legal costs) of challenging their copyright. I don't think this bill would make it so that other people can copyright your work, though, it would just make it so that they don't have to look for your permission or pay you anything to use it. Which is obviously unfair to the creator, because as they argue in that video, clearly if people want to use your work, it has value, and as such you have a right to at least be consulted upon its use. Time and effort has gone into your creation of this work, and it's unjust that just because you may not have paid to copyright it, regardless of cost, you should have no legally enforceable rights relating to it.
